Tekashi 6ix9ine can't catch a break.
The Brooklyn rapper has been in federal custody for 2 months and has been working out, eating better and working on music to stay busy.
Unfortunately, Tekashi received some bad news today in court. One of his attorneys, Lance Lazzaro, is being removed from the case.
Apparently, Lazzaro has represented the other defendants in the case in the past, and the judge is having him removed.
Why this is only being brought up now is a mystery.
As of now, Tekashi has not requested bail, and well have to wait and see why his defense team played it that way.
Tekashi's next court appearance is February 20, 2019.
